Currently focused on the continued growth of RWRD, a technology platform connecting the hospitality industry, rewarding all sides of the F&B network. A professional career that kick started as a Commissioned Officer within the Infantry, serving within The Mercian Regiment. Deployed to Afghanistan at 21 years old in 2011, leading men in the face of contested, kinetic operations on the frontline in Helmand.Having completed a 6 year career within The British Army, moved on at the rank of Captain in 2016, embarking on a new challenge. Absorbing experience from within Financial Services, leading change teams delivering various projects. Focus turned towards creating something new combining my passions of good coffee & entrepreneurial spirt to build & launch a business. Dedicating a portion of time towards mentoring young people set & achieve goals.
